The B.A. programme in Outdoor Studies is offered by Hochschule für angewandtes Management, a Fachhochschulen / HAW in Ismaning, Germany, with a standard duration of 7 semesters (approximately 3.5 years). The programme holds Akkreditiert ohne Auflagen accreditation. Language Requirements

Entry Requirements

German Language

C1 level German proficiency is required for full admission to all degree programmes, which are taught in German. Accepted proofs: DSD II, DSH (minimum Level 2), TestDaF (minimum TDN 4 in all four sections, at least 16 points total), Goethe-Zertifikat (minimum C1), telc Deutsch C1 Hochschule, or a passed Studienkolleg assessment test in German. Applicants with only B2-level German (CEFR) may still apply but must complete a mandatory admissions interview/counselling session before a decision is made.
